THE POUND.

To the Editor. Sir, — In your last issue Mr George Hannaford makes a series of charges against me mmy capacity as clerk to the Town Board. I have carefully ex* amined the reports of the last meeting of the Board as reported m the Guardian and elsewhere, and can find there no mention of my having made any such statements as he attributes to me. Until Mr Hannaford can bring some more reliable authority than outside gossip picked up I know not where, I must decline to vindicate myself. I am, sir, yours, etc., C. H. "Willis, Clerk to the Board,
